The postcode OX14 5TA is located in Vale of White Horse, in the county of Oxfordshire. It was introduced in June 1998 and is an active postcode. OX14 5TA is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

OX14 5TA is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 6.3 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of OX14 5TA as Urbanites > Ageing urban living > Self-sufficient retirement.

The closest road name to OX14 5TA is Wharf Close which is centered 43 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Caldecott Road and is 177 m away. The closest railway station is Culham Rail Station, 3.57 km away.

The closest primary school to OX14 5TA (for ages 11 and under) is Caldecott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on June 20, 2017.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is John Mason School. The last OFSTED inspection on May 22, 2019 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of OX14 5TA is Saxton Rovers F.C and is 39 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on January 17, 2011. The nearest takeaway food is available from Imperial Grill and is 376 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as AwaitingInspection on September 17, 2018.

Residents reported an average download speed of 130 Mbps and an average upload speed of 16.4 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.3 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for OX14 5TA is covered by the Thames Valley police force association and Oxfordshire is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
